OUTLINE •Introduction •History •Pharmacodynamics •Pharmacokinetics •Presentation •Routes of administration •Effects •Uses •Advantages for use in resourse poor settings •Regimen example •Side effects … WebWhat are the effects? At lower doses, ketamine produces a mild trance-like or “floaty” feeling similar to nitrous or alcohol. The effects of ketamine last about 45-60 minutes. Most people return completely to baseline within 1.5-2 hours. Web11 apr. 2024 · Ketamine can enhance a person’s feelings of dissociation. Dissociation can be unnerving for some people, particularly in cases of high dosage or a response that results in uncomfortable experiences involving hallucinations, anxiety, and psychosis. Dizziness can also occur, or the sensation of being stuck in one place. WebPeak anesthetic induction blood levels of ketamine are as high as 9,000–25,000 ng/ml. The levels to produce or maintain anesthesia are 2,000–3,000 ng/ml. Patients awaken after plasma levels are reduced to 500–1,000 ng/ml. Concentrations of 50–100 ng/ml produce the dissociated psychic states drug abusers achieve.
